What is the Spackenkill Union School District?

Welcome to the Spackenkill Union Free School District. Our school district is comprised of two elementary schools (one K-2, one 3-5), one middle school (6-8) and one high school (9-12) within a compact, six-square-mile area situated in the southern part of the Town of Poughkeepsie. Because the school district is situated between the City of Poughkeepsie, Arlington Central, and Wappingers Central School Districts, we strongly advise checking with the Spackenkill District Office (845-463-7800) to confirm an address before enrolling your student. Residency (where you live) determines where your child or children are entitled to attend school. The district also has a non-resident tuition program.
